The leader of the Democratic Party, Sali Berisha, was in Mirdita this Sunday, where he held the closing election meeting. In his speech, Berisha said that Prime Minister Edi Rama, with a bag of lies on his back, circulates from one city to another.
Berisha said that with lies, Rama thinks he can convince Albanians of his imaginary successes.
Berisha said that with these methods, Rama expelled Albanians from Albania.
"Friends, listen. For three days now, Edi Rama has been moving from one city to another, carrying a bag of lies on his back.
He used to say in Vlora that I invested 1 billion and 260 million. Well, I said now, since he feels like half Vlora, in fact he is neither Vlora nor Albanian at all, to tell the truth and as it should be, his origin does not matter, neither in Vlora nor in Albania.
This man, today, goes to Shkodra, in which he has invested half of the money that Tërmet Peçi stole with his sister in Tepelena, yes, and tells the people of Shkodra that he has invested 1 billion and 300 million euros.
So he now believes that by spreading lies, he will be able to convince Albanians of his imaginary successes.
No friends, what did he do? He really allocated money for roads, but the truth is that he stole at least 90% of it. I was in Vlora yesterday. The Levan-Vlora road is the widest road in Albania, 35 meters wide. That road, my friends, which has no second one with that width, cost 2.4 million euros per kilometer. And it cost so much, because we had problems with the bird habitat and we were forced to make changes to the project.
And this gentleman, with 20 km of road, has 20 million euros per kilometer. 31 million euros for the reconstruction of the road to 'Eagle' Square, 1 km. 17 million euros per kilometer on the Tirana ring road. So what did he do? He spent your salary money, your pension money on the road to steal it. This is the truth. Where else did he take the money? 130 million euros for the incinerator of Tirana. There is not a brick in its foundations. 120 million euros for Becket, because he could not stand the criticism of his television and expelled him from Albania. 21 million euros for an airplane at his disposal. 5 million euros for the Garden of Eden that neither the King of England, nor the Emperor of Japan, nor the White House, nor the German Chancellery buys in the yard. Edi Rama bought it for his eyes.
Friends, then where should they run away from, when there is no food, parents, grandparents are forced to tell young people, go away, take the dirt roads, because there is not enough for us here.
"This is the way Edi Rama expelled Albanians from Albania," Berisha said./CNA
